What Is an Industrial Motor?

An industrial motor is an electromechanical device designed to convert electrical energy into mechanical motion for industrial applications. These motors power equipment such as pumps, Förderer, Kompressoren, Fans, robotics systems, and manufacturing machinery.

Industrial motors are typically categorized into AC motors (including induction and synchronous motors), Gleichstrommotoren, and brushless DC (BLDC) Motoren. Each type has different performance characteristics, cost structures, and suitability depending on the application.

Aus preislicher Sicht, industrial motors are not commodity products. Stattdessen, their cost is heavily influenced by engineering requirements such as torque, Arbeitszyklus, Umweltbedingungen, and integration with control systems.

Why Do Industrial Motor Prices Vary So Much?

The wide price variation in industrial motors is driven by both technical and economic factors. One of the primary drivers is power rating—higher power motors require more copper, Stahl, and advanced insulation, directly increasing cost.

Another major factor is motor efficiency. Premium efficiency motors (IE3, IE4) use better materials and optimized designs, which increase upfront cost but reduce energy consumption over time. Control requirements also play a critical role; motors designed for variable speed operation with VFDs or advanced controllers tend to cost more.

Customization further impacts pricing. OEM-specific designs, such as custom shaft configurations, mounting options, or IP-rated enclosures, require additional engineering and manufacturing resources.

Industrial Motor Price Range by Type

AC-Induktionsmotoren

These are the most widely used industrial motors due to their simplicity and cost-effectiveness. Prices typically range from $100 zu $1500 depending on size and efficiency class.

Bürstenloser Gleichstrom (BLDC) Motoren

BLDC motors are more expensive due to permanent magnets and electronic controllers. Prices generally range from $150 zu $2000+, especially in high-performance applications.

Servomotor

Used in precision applications like robotics and CNC machines. Die Preise reichen von $300 zu $3000 depending on accuracy and control requirements.

Getriebemotoren

These combine a motor with a gearbox, increasing torque output. Prices vary widely from $100 zu Ende $2000 depending on torque and gear ratio.

Zum Beispiel, a 48V or 72V industrial BLDC motor used in automation or EV-related systems will have a higher cost due to integrated control and high torque density.

Key Factors That Affect Industrial Motor Pricing

Power and Load Requirements

Higher power output requires more robust materials and design, increasing cost. Continuous-duty applications also demand higher-quality components.

Efficiency Rating

Motors with higher efficiency ratings reduce energy losses but require advanced design and materials, increasing initial cost.

Drehmomentdichte

Motors with higher torque density are more compact but require stronger magnetic materials and precise engineering.

Wärmeleistung

Efficient heat dissipation is critical in industrial environments. Motors with advanced cooling systems (air or liquid) cost more but offer better reliability.

Control System Compatibility

Motors designed for VFD or advanced control systems require additional design considerations, increasing system cost.

How to Choose an Industrial Motor for Your Application

Spannungsbereich

Select based on available power supply. Common industrial voltages include 220V, 380v, and 480V, as well as DC options like 48V and 72V.

Leistungsbereich

Calculate required power based on load characteristics. Avoid oversizing, which increases cost and reduces efficiency.

Geschwindigkeit und Drehmoment

Passen Sie die Motoreigenschaften an die Anwendungsanforderungen an. Zum Beispiel, pumps require consistent torque, while conveyors may require variable speed.

Kühlmethode

Choose between air-cooled and liquid-cooled systems depending on operating conditions.

Controller-Kompatibilität

Ensure compatibility with VFDs or other control systems for variable speed operation.

Anwendungsspezifische Überlegungen

Consider environmental factors such as dust, Feuchtigkeit, and temperature. IP-rated enclosures may be required.
